"Appalling"

I phoned today at my wit's end desperate for help. The person that phoned me back after 2 hours waiting was cold, condescend, arrogant and made me feel like I wasn't worth helping. If it wasn't for my caring husband I honestly think your services would have pushed me over the edge. Not ineffective - downright dangerous. People like me have no support whatsoever in Leeds. It's a tragedy. Shame on the person I spoke to today.

My name is Judith Barnes and I am a Clinical Operations Manager for the Crisis Team which is now called Crisis Resolution and Intensive Support Service. I also have responsibility for the clinical element of our single point of access (SPA), which based on your comment is the service you were talking to.

I would like to take this opportunity to express my sincere apologies that your experience of talking to a clinician left you feeling so distressed, unsupported and not worthy of help. Any interaction with a clinician that leaves a service user feeling how you describe falls well below the standard of care and compassion I would expect and is not acceptable. It is also unfortunate that you had to wait 2 hours for a return call, this is not ideal but due to the demand on the single point of access is not unusual.

I would really like the opportunity to look into your experience in more detail and respond to your concerns in a more comprehensive way. Learning from peoples experiences is in invaluable to ensure that others do not experience the same.
